Fast Wound Healing
Proper blood circulation helps with fast wound healing as the white blood cells helps fight infections and reduce the risk of scarring or rashes.
Prevents Skin Disorders
People who smoke or have a sedentary lifestyle are more prone to skin disorders like spider veins and rosacea. It can be avoided by maintaining good blood circulation.
Boosts Collagen Production
Good blood circulation boosts collagen production as the blood delivers amino acids, vitamin C, and more, making the skin tight, firm, and youthful.
Improves Skin Barrier Function
Blood circulation also helps improve skin barrier function as strong blood flow nourishes and repairs it, reducing sun damage, moisture loss, and more.
Hydrates The Skin
Good blood circulation can also help hydrate the skin as the blood carries water and electrolytes to every skin cell, making the skin soft and supple.
